✅ WEB- und WordPress-Nachrichten, Themen, Plugins. Hier teilen wir Tipps und beste Website-Lösungen.

So erstellen Sie eine lokale Kopie einer Live-WordPress-Site

43

Eine WordPress-Seite ist nichts Statisches. Um ein stetiges Wachstum aufrechtzuerhalten, sind regelmäßige Upgrades, Modifikationen und neue Funktionen unerlässlich.

Wenn Sie eine WordPress-Site aktualisieren, ist es ratsam, sie zu testen, bevor Sie sie für alle verfügbar machen. Dies gilt auch bei der Einbindung neuer Plugins oder Themes.

Andernfalls kann dies zu einer schlechten Benutzererfahrung führen.

Bei diesen Tests erstellen viele Benutzer eine Kopie ihrer Website. Für jemanden ohne Erfahrung mag das Erstellen einer Kopie einer Live-WordPress-Site entmutigend erscheinen.

Das Erstellen einer lokalen Kopie einer WordPress-Site ist jedoch nicht schwer. Es dauert nur ein paar Minuten.

Dieser Artikel beschreibt in wenigen einfachen Schritten , wie man eine lokale Kopie einer Live-WordPress-Site erstellt. Wenn Sie diese Schritte befolgen, erhalten Sie in wenigen Augenblicken eine Kopie der Live-Site.

All dies, ohne die Website offline zu nehmen.

Vorbereitungen für das Verschieben einer Site auf einen lokalen Server

So erstellen Sie eine lokale Kopie einer Live-WordPress-Site

Anwendungen wie WAMP und MAMP erstellen eine lokale Serverumgebung. Das ist sehr nützlich.

Benutzer können Pakete wie WordPress installieren und eine Website auf einem lokalen Computer entwickeln und erstellen. Wenn die Site dann auf dem lokalen Computer fertig ist, können sie sie auf den Live-Server übertragen.

Bevor sie live gehen, übertragen viele sie zunächst auf einen lokalen Server. Von dort aus testen sie Plugins, Themes und WordPress-Updates.

Dazu muss die gesamte Site in eine Localhost-Umgebung verschoben werden. Gehen Sie dazu in einem Browser zu phpMyAdmin:

http://localhost/phpmyadmin/

http://localhost:8080/phpmyadmin/

Gehen Sie in phpMyAdmin zu Datenbanken und erstellen Sie eine neue Datenbank. Dies wird später zum Entpacken der Standortdaten benötigt.

Laden Sie Live-WordPress-Site-Dateien herunter

So erstellen Sie eine lokale Kopie einer Live-WordPress-Site

Laden Sie anschließend die Dateien der WordPress-Site herunter. Verwenden Sie einen FTP-Client, um sich mit der Live-Site zu verbinden.

Ein bekannter und oft verwendeter FTP-Client ist FileZilla. Öffnen Sie den Client, stellen Sie eine Verbindung zum Hosting-Server her und laden Sie alle Dateien der Site auf einen lokalen Computer herunter.

Normalerweise verwendet WordPress einen /public_html-Ordner für die Dateien der Website, aber der Name kann abweichen. WordPress ermöglicht es dem Benutzer, während der Installation zu einem anderen Ordnernamen zu wechseln.

Die Downloadzeit hängt von der Größe der Website und der Anzahl der Dateien ab, kann jedoch eine Weile dauern. Es ist möglich, mit einigen der nachfolgenden Schritte fortzufahren, während die Website heruntergeladen wird.

Daher ist es klug, mit diesem Schritt zu beginnen.

Wählen Sie in FileZilla den Ort auf dem lokalen Server aus, an dem die Dateien gespeichert werden sollen. Wählen Sie im Abschnitt Remote-Site die herunterzuladenden Dateien aus und klicken Sie dann auf Herunterladen.

Die Download-Option befindet sich im Menü, das nach einem Rechtsklick mit der Maus erscheint.

So erstellen Sie eine lokale Kopie einer Live-WordPress-Site

Stellen Sie sicher, dass Sie Ordner mit den Namen wp-admin und wp-content herunterladen. Sie enthalten Dateien wie index.php und wp-config.php, die für das Funktionieren der Seite wichtig sind.

Wenn der Download abgeschlossen ist, gehen Sie zu http://localhost/yourfoldername/. Dies ist die Adresse des localhost-Servers.

Überprüfen Sie, ob die Dateien korrekt übertragen wurden. Es könnte sein, dass ein Datenbankfehler wie dieser vorliegt:

Exportieren Sie die Datenbank der Site

So erstellen Sie eine lokale Kopie einer Live-WordPress-Site

Das Herzstück einer WordPress-Seite ist die zugehörige Datenbank. Diese Datenbank ist nicht in den Dateien enthalten, die im vorherigen Schritt heruntergeladen wurden.

Es ist also notwendig, es separat herunterzuladen.

Finden Sie zunächst heraus, welche die richtige Datenbank ist. Das sind Informationen, die in den bereits heruntergeladenen Dateien enthalten sind.

  • Wechseln Sie in das Stammverzeichnis der Kopie .
  • Öffnen Sie die Datei wp-config.php in einem normalen Texteditor.
  • Suchen Sie nach dieser Zeile:
  • Notieren Sie sich den Namen der Datenbank.
  • Melden Sie sich beim Hosting-Konto an .
  • Gehen Sie zu cPanel.
  • Klicken Sie auf phpMyAdmin.
  • Melden Sie sich im phpMyAdmin-Bereich an.

So erstellen Sie eine lokale Kopie einer Live-WordPress-Site

  • Wählen Sie die richtige Datenbank aus.
  • Klicken
  • Wählen Sie unter Exportmethode die Option Benutzerdefiniert Alle möglichen Optionen anzeigen aus .

So erstellen Sie eine lokale Kopie einer Live-WordPress-Site

  • Wählen Sie alle zu exportierenden Tabellen aus.
  • Wählen Sie unter Ausgabekomprimierung gezippt oder gzipped aus .
  • Wählen Sie als Format SQL .
  • Klicken Sie unten auf Los. Der Download wird nun gestartet.

Importieren aller Daten und Dateien

So erstellen Sie eine lokale Kopie einer Live-WordPress-Site

Nach dem Herunterladen der Datenbank ist es nun an der Zeit, sie zu importieren.

  • Öffnen Sie phpMyAdmin auf dem lokalen Server, indem Sie zu http://localhost/phpmyadmin/ gehen.
  • Wählen Sie die zuvor erstellte Datenbank aus.
  • Klicken Sie oben auf die Registerkarte Importieren .
  • Klicken Sie oben auf Datei auswählen.

So erstellen Sie eine lokale Kopie einer Live-WordPress-Site

  • Wählen Sie die heruntergeladene Datenbankdatei aus dem vorherigen Schritt aus.
  • Klicken Sie auf Hochladen. phpMyAdmin entpackt und installiert nun die Datenbankdatei.

Jetzt ist die Datenbank korrekt eingerichtet. Natürlich verweisen alle URLs immer noch auf die ursprüngliche Website.

Um alle URLs zu aktualisieren, führen Sie eine SQL-Abfrage in phpMyAdmin aus. Wählen Sie die Datenbank aus und klicken Sie dann auf SQL.

Gehen Sie zum SQL-Bildschirm in phpMyAdmin und kopieren Sie den Code und fügen Sie ihn ein. Ersetzen Sie example.com durch die URL der Live-Site und http://localhost/mylocalsite durch die URL des lokalen Servers.

Aktualisieren Sie die wp-config.php-Datei

So erstellen Sie eine lokale Kopie einer Live-WordPress-Site

Der nächste Schritt zum Erstellen einer lokalen Kopie einer Live-WordPress-Site ist das Aktualisieren der lokalen Kopie der Datei wp-config.php. Diese Konfigurationsdatei enthält alle Einstellungen für die Site, einschließlich der Route zur Datenbank.

  • Gehen Sie zu dem Ordner, der die lokale Datei wp-config.php enthält.
  • Öffnen Sie die Konfigurationsdatei in Notepad oder einem ähnlichen Texteditor.
  • Ersetzen Sie den Datenbanknamen durch den zuvor erstellten. Dies ist der Name der Datenbank, die auf dem lokalen Computer gespeichert ist.
  • Ersetzen Sie den Datenbank -Benutzernamen durch den lokalen MySQL-Benutzernamen. Normalerweise ist es „root”.
  • Wenn es ein Passwort gibt, geben Sie es ebenfalls ein. Lassen Sie dies andernfalls leer.
  • Speichern Sie die Änderungen.
/** The name of the database for WordPress */ define('DB_NAME', 'database_name_here'); /** MySQL database username */ define('DB_USER', 'username_here') /** MySQL database password */ define('DB_PASSWORD', 'password_here');

Richten Sie die Datenbank für die lokale Verwendung ein

So erstellen Sie eine lokale Kopie einer Live-WordPress-Site

Wechseln Sie nach dem Importieren der Datenbank zur Registerkarte Datenbanken. Dort erscheint nun die importierte Datenbank in der Liste.

So erstellen Sie eine lokale Kopie einer Live-WordPress-Site

Klicken Sie neben dem Namen der Datenbank auf den Link Berechtigungen prüfen und führen Sie die folgenden Schritte aus:

  • Wählen Sie im nächsten Bildschirm Benutzer hinzufügen aus. Der folgende Bildschirm sieht folgendermaßen aus:
  • Suchen Sie den Benutzernamen und das Passwort in der lokalen Datei wp-config.php.

Diese haben ein DB_USER- bzw. DB_PASSWORD- Präfix. Es ist nicht erforderlich, localhost oder eine der anderen Variablen zu bearbeiten.

  • Klicken Sie auf Benutzer hinzufügen.

In der WordPress-Datenbank gibt es zwei Felder zum Bearbeiten.

So erstellen Sie eine lokale Kopie einer Live-WordPress-Site

  • Gehen Sie zurück zur Registerkarte Datenbanken.
  • Wählen Sie den Namen der lokalen Datenbank aus.
  • Öffnen Sie die wp_options-Tabelle.
  • Suchen Sie die Siteurl und die Startseite
  • Klicken
  • Ersetzen Sie die URL unter option_value durch http://localhost/yourfoldername/.

Dies ist eine alternative Methode, um dasselbe zu erreichen:

  • Öffnen Sie die Datenbankdatei im Editor.
  • Siteurl und Startseite finden. Stellen Sie sicher, dass Sie das Feld mit dem Optionssuffix auswählen.
  • Suchen Sie nach diesen Werten in phpMyAdmin und ändern Sie sie in http://localhost/yourfoldername/

Navigieren Sie nun mit einem Webbrowser zu http://localhost/yourfoldername/ . Wenn alles gut gelaufen ist, erscheint die lokale WordPress-Site vollständig.

Bitte beachten Sie, dass interne Links auf Standard geändert werden müssen. Gehen Sie dazu zu WordPress und wählen Sie unter Einstellungen den Bildschirm Permalinks aus.

Nachdem Sie sie zu den lokalen Site-Links geändert haben, ist es immer möglich, sie wieder zurück zu ändern.

Wenn Ihnen dieser Artikel darüber, wie Sie eine lokale Kopie einer Live-WordPress-Site erstellen, gefallen hat, sollten Sie sich diesen Artikel über das Bearbeiten von Kategorien in WordPress ansehen.

Wir haben auch über einige verwandte Themen geschrieben , z. B. wie man WordPress-Themes löscht,  wie man eine Telefonnummer in WordPress anklickbar macht,  wie man Bilder mit Wasserzeichen markiert, wie man die WordPress-Version überprüft ,  wie man eine Vergleichstabelle mit WordPress-Plugins erstellt, wie man HTML hochlädt Datei in WordPress, wo werden WordPress-Seiten gespeichert und wie man Text in WordPress ausrichtet.

Aufnahmequelle: wpdatatables.com

Diese Website verwendet Cookies, um Ihre Erfahrung zu verbessern. Wir gehen davon aus, dass Sie damit einverstanden sind, Sie können sich jedoch abmelden, wenn Sie möchten. Annehmen Weiterlesen